If you have too many tickets, or claims the insurance company may refuse to renew your policy, or they can put you into Facility Rating. “Facility Rating” means high risk insurance rates of thousands of dollars per year, for at least three years, or until you have a clean record. Your sons car insurance policy will not be cancelled immediately, but the renewal would be refused. This is when you would have problems.
It is worth fighting a speeding ticket, just to save the car insurance premium cost, or to get your teen car insurance renewal.
Any insurance agent or insurance advisor, would recommond that you contest the speeding ticket in court of law, since this is going to save you thousands of dollars in insurance. Especially teen car insurance, since the cost of teen car insurance is high and the added cost of being a high risk on account of speeding is going to cost you even higher teen car insurance premiums.
Please ignore the cost written on the speeding ticket and weigh it against the cost of fighting for the speeding ticket? It is worth it when you consider the insurance implications could cost you hundreds and hundreds of dollars more.
Insurance rates do not go up or down by twenty or thirty dollars per year, they increase by hundreds or thousands of dollars. Not just for one year but for up to six years.
At most times the police officer give the driver a “break” by dropping the speeding ticket down to just a fine of fifty dollars or less, with no demerit points. This would not mean that if you get a break from the officer your teen car insurance or auto insurance rates will not be affected.
The truth is that insurance companies do not count or care about demerit points. Your insurance company counts “convictions”. If you pay a speeding ticket, even one with a small fine on it, your insurance company will put a strike against your insurance rate. Each ticket except for a parking ticket is goind to increase your car insurance rate. What other due diligencies can be done to stop speeding and for teenage safety or best car insurance rates
Teenage safety is a great and big concern, more than even teen car insurance or getting best car insurance rates. These are the folllwing measures you can take for your teenage driver :
1) It might be a good idea not to let the teenager drive a sports cars. Sprorts car speed smoothly and at this age it is difficult for a teenage to stop from trying a spin. It would be best to give him a normal car.
2) Guide the teen, be a role model and explain them the issues of speeding.
3) Insist that they pay their own teen car insurance, this way they would be more responsible and accountable and would stop speeding.
4) Enroll them for graduated driving lessons.
